[tor-bugs] #34189 [Applications/Quality Assurance and Testing]: tbb-testsuite: fix the settings test for 78

Tor Bug Tracker & Wiki blackhole at torproject.org
Tue May 12 10:38:49 UTC 2020


#34189: tbb-testsuite: fix the settings test for 78
-------------------------------------------------+-------------------------
 Reporter:  acat                                 |          Owner:  acat
     Type:  defect                               |         Status:
                                                 |  needs_review
 Priority:  Medium                               |      Milestone:
Component:  Applications/Quality Assurance and   |        Version:
  Testing                                        |
 Severity:  Normal                               |     Resolution:
 Keywords:  tbb-testsuite,                       |  Actual Points:
  TorBrowserTeam202005R, ReleaseTrainMigration   |
Parent ID:  #27105                               |         Points:
 Reviewer:                                       |        Sponsor:
-------------------------------------------------+-------------------------
Changes (by acat):

 * keywords:  tbb-testsuite, TorBrowserTeam202004, ReleaseTrainMigration =>
     tbb-testsuite, TorBrowserTeam202005R, ReleaseTrainMigration
 * status:  assigned => needs_review


Comment:

 Patch in https://gitlab.torproject.org/acat/tor-browser-bundle-
 testsuite/-/commits/34189 (65cae7af429d29b37196482ca6a464f538750b94). This
 passes for me, running it with `./tbb-testsuite --default-retry 1 --no-
 xdummy --xvfb --enable-tests settings /path/to/33533+5/build.tar.xz`.

 Changed prefs:
 {{{
 Removed in 27268:
 -----------------

 browser.download.manager.retention
 browser.download.manager.scanWhenDone
 browser.newtabpage.preload
 browser.pocket.api
 browser.pocket.site
 browser.safebrowsing.enabled -> browser.safebrowsing.phishing.enabled
 browser.search.countryCode
 browser.zoom.siteSpecific
 datareporting.healthreport.about.reportUrl
 datareporting.healthreport.about.reportUrlUnified
 datareporting.healthreport.service.enabled
 device.sensors.enabled
 devtools.appmanager.enabled: None != False
 devtools.webide.autoinstallADBHelper ->
 devtools.webide.autoinstallADBExtension
 devtools.webide.autoinstallFxdtAdapters
 dom.enable_performance
 dom.enable_user_timing
 dom.event.highrestimestamp.enabled
 dom.gamepad.enabled
 dom.maxHardwareConcurrency
 general.appname.override
 general.appversion.override
 general.buildID.override
 general.oscpu.override
 general.platform.override
 general.productSub.override
 general.useragent.vendor
 general.useragent.vendorSub
 intl.charset.default
 media.audio_data.enabled
 media.eme.apiVisible
 media.gmp-eme-adobe.enabled
 media.gmp-eme-adobe.visible (not removed there, but mentioned)
 media.video_stats.enabled
 media.webspeech.synth.enabled
 network.jar.block-remote-files
 plugin.expose_full_path
 privacy.suppressModifierKeyEvents
 privacy.use_utc_timezone
 security.pki.sha1_enforcement_level -> 4
 security.tls.unrestricted_rc4_fallback
 ui.use_standins_for_native_colors

 Other
 -----

 dom.indexedDB.enabled (removed in #23745)
 browser.pocket.enabled -> extensions.pocket.enabled (#31602)
 extensions.langpacks.signatures.required (reenabled in #31942)
 extensions.legacy.exceptions (doesn't do anything)
 extensions.enabledItems (doesn't do anything)
 extensions.enabledAddons (doesn't do anything)
 app.update.auto (set to False by marionette, we can maybe cover this with
 separate update tests in the future)
 }}}

--
Ticket URL: <https://trac.torproject.org/projects/tor/ticket/34189#comment:1>
Tor Bug Tracker & Wiki <https://trac.torproject.org/>
The Tor Project: anonymity online


More information about the tor-bugs mailing list